1. A control system to mitigate intersection crashes, comprising:

  • an electronic control module equipped with a memory and in communication with at least one radar sensor sensing system, at least one environmental sensing system, at least one vehicle stability control system, at least one operator advisory system and at least one of a brake control system, a controllable steering system, an electronic power assisted steering system, and a powertrain control system, said system configured to;

    evaluate a driver response to a warning provided to the driver by the system, the warning indicative of anticipated entrance of a host vehicle into an intersection,pre-charge said brake control system according to criteria including driver input indicative of a corrective response to the provided warning not being received, the pre-charge being applied to a predetermined level in order to reduce time delay in braking without introducing a noticeable motion disturbance to the host vehicle, andutilize the pre-charged brake control system to invoke brake-based steer assist to augment received crash avoidance steering input.
